طُعْمٌ ذ [as an inf. n.: see 1: ― -b2- ] as a subst.: see طَعَامٌ. ― -b3- Also Grain that is thrown to birds. (T, Msb, TA.) And A bait that is thrown to fish. (TA.) ― -b4- طَعَامُ طُعْمٍ means Food that satisfies the stomach of its eater: (ISh, K, TA:) and is said by MF to be for طَعَامُ شَىْءٍ طُعْمٍ. (TA.) The Prophet said of the well Zemzem, اـِنَّهَا طَعَامُ طُعْمٍ, meaning Verily it is a satisfier of the stomach of man, (ISh, Msb, TA,) like as is food. (TA.) ― -b5- See also طَعْمٌ.
